vSphere Client 5.5 requires .NET Framework 3.5 SP1. While Windows 11 can enable .NET 3.5 as a Windows Feature, the Client’s installer probes for specific CLR (Common Language Runtime) behaviors and registry keys that have been altered or removed in Windows 10/11’s security sandboxing. The installer will often crash with a generic “Microsoft .NET Framework” error, masking a deeper issue: the client uses unsupported interop assemblies that modern Windows Defender or Controlled Folder Access flags as potentially malicious. vsphere client 5.5 download for windows 11
